Inner lumen mapping catheter-facilitated big cryoballoon treatment for atrial fibrillation shortens procedural duration and fluoroscopic exposure with comparable mid-term efficacy

2013 
Purpose This study aims to investigate whether the use of a novel inner lumen circular mapping catheter (IMC) can shorten the procedural duration and fluoroscopic exposure of the single transseptal big cryoballoon (CB) pulmonary vein isolation (PVI) procedures in patients with atrial fibrillation (AF).
